> On Wed, 2025-08-06 at 11:11 +0300, Elena Reshetova wrote:
> > Add error codes for ENCLS[EUPDATESVN], then SGX CPUSVN update
> > process can know the execution state of EUPDATESVN and notify
> > userspace.
> >
> > Signed-off-by: Elena Reshetova <elena.reshet...@intel.com>
> > ---
> >  arch/x86/include/asm/sgx.h | 6 ++++++
> >  1 file changed, 6 insertions(+)
> >
> > diff --git a/arch/x86/include/asm/sgx.h b/arch/x86/include/asm/sgx.h
> > index 6a0069761508..2da5b3b117a1 100644
> > --- a/arch/x86/include/asm/sgx.h
> > +++ b/arch/x86/include/asm/sgx.h
> > @@ -73,6 +73,10 @@ enum sgx_encls_function {
> >   *                         public key does not match
> IA32_SGXLEPUBKEYHASH.
> >   * %SGX_PAGE_NOT_MODIFIABLE:       The EPC page cannot be modified
> because it
> >   *                         is in the PENDING or MODIFIED state.
> > + * %SGX_INSUFFICIENT_ENTROPY:      Insufficient entropy in RNG.
> > + * %SGX_NO_UPDATE:         EUPDATESVN could not update the
> CPUSVN because the
> > + *                         current SVN was not newer than CPUSVN. This
> is the most
> > + *                         common error code returned by EUPDATESVN.
> >   * %SGX_UNMASKED_EVENT:            An unmasked event, e.g. INTR, was
> received
> >   */
> >  enum sgx_return_code {
> > @@ -81,6 +85,8 @@ enum sgx_return_code {
> >     SGX_CHILD_PRESENT               = 13,
> >     SGX_INVALID_EINITTOKEN          = 16,
> >     SGX_PAGE_NOT_MODIFIABLE         = 20,
> > +   SGX_INSUFFICIENT_ENTROPY        = 29,
> > +   SGX_NO_UPDATE                           = 31,
> 
> It seems the tap/writespace is broken, i.e., this error code is not
> aligned with others.

Not sure how this happened, will fix.
